If your injector is not firing gas one day and then works fine the next. HALL EFFECT SWITCH in the distributor. Pull distributor again and replace ICM and Hall Effect switch in distributor. Cap and rotor isn’t the problem. Make sure you time the engine with the ignition system grounded with a paper clip too I went through this a few years ago. Truck would start and run one day and then refuse to run the next. When it wouldn’t start it was because injector wasn’t firing gas. Tried everything and nothing worked. When I finally learned about the Hall effect switch I changed it. Boom problem fixed. Edit: woops I thought you had the 2.5 4 cylinder. I dunno if the v6 had same issues or not

I wasn't getting but 2.8 volts to my fuel relay, that receives its full 12 volts from the oil pressure switch after 14-16 pounds of pressure, which is enough pressure to send voltage to the fuel relay while cranking. I replaced the oil pressure switch, problem solved, and truck ran guooood, but I found out also, I had a bad end on one of my fuse-links, that had a short causing low voltage also at times killing the engine.
